Each host is a mkHost call in flake.nix and a directory under hosts/ containing default.nix (options) and hardware-configuration.nix.
Hosts configure themselves through mySystem.* options defined in modules/nixos/options.nix. This drives conditional module loading and feature gating.
wms— compositors to enable on this host. Options:hyprland,niri.monitors— list of displays with name, resolution, refresh rate, position, scale, VRR flag, and aprimarydesignation (used by noctalia and steam). Consumed by both hyprland and niri configs.
form—desktoporlaptop. Gates the kernel (CachyOS on desktop, linuxPackages_latest on laptop), the power management stack, and the scx scheduler.gpu—amd,intel,nvidia, ornone. Activates the matching GPU module (nvidiais currently an empty stub).swapfile.enable/swapfile.sizeGB— opt-in swapfile at/var/lib/swapfile.peripherals.wooting— Wooting keyboard udev rules.
gaming— Steam extras, Proton tooling, Prism (jdk8/17/21), mod managers.streaming— OBS, DaVinci Resolve, v4l2loopback kernel module.audioProduction— Bitwig, yabridge, Wine, plugin paths.
cache.enable— pull from the homelab Harmonia binary cache.remoteBuilder.enable— use the homelab as a distributed-build machine.
enable— restic push to the homelab REST server.paths/exclude— what gets backed up and what doesn't.onCalendar— systemd timer schedule.

The homelab runs the maintenance loop for the desktop flake (gegnep/nixos) end to end — bump, build, serve, scan, report. In normal operation the desktops substitute everything from the homelab instead of compiling; only a local change ahead of the homelab's last build forces local work.
- flake-builder (
services/flake-builder.nix) — nightly timer that maintains an isolated clone ofgithub:gegnep/nixos, runsnix flake update(all inputs), builds bothblackboxandnixpadtoplevels, and only if both succeed commits and pushes the lock (chore: bump flake.lock (automated)). A failed build never advances the lock — the hosts must evaluate exactly the lock the homelab built, or substitution breaks. Last successful pair of toplevels is kept as gcroots under/var/lib/flake-buildersonh cleancan't evict closures before the hosts pull them. Runs atNice=19/CPUWeight=25so nightly kernel compiles don't starve services. - Harmonia (
services/buildserver.nix) — serves the resulting store paths; the desktops listhttp://homelab:5000+ thehomelab-1key as a substituter. - nightly scan — a scheduled Claude routine that runs after the bump window and reports to
gegnep/nixosissues. It covers both this repo and the homelab flake (gegnep/nixos-prod), tagging each finding with its repo. It triages any open build failure first (root cause from the embedded log, snippet-ready fix commented on the issue, labeledtriaged), then scans both configs for deprecated/renamed/removed options and packages — verified against the locked input revs via the mcp-nixos connector (also hosted here,services/mcp-nixos.nix), not channel HEAD. Findings are graded Critical / Warning / Info with file:line, a ready-to-apply fix, and a source link; each run diffs against the previous scan so unchanged items carry as one-liners, and each new report closes the previous night's issue as superseded.

Failure path: bump fails → flake-builder issue (+ ntfy push) → scan triages it that night → fix lands in the desktop repo → next bump goes green, closes the issue, Harmonia serves the new closures.
Catppuccin Mocha Lavender across the stack. catppuccin.autoEnable = true themes everything the catppuccin/nix modules support (bat, btop, fzf, ghostty, lazygit, tmux, atuin, eza, mpv, mangohud, obs, kvantum, gtk icons, ...); spicetify and nvf theme through their own mechanisms. The exceptions, documented in the relevant module:
- Firefox — opted out of catppuccin/nix (it fights the managed extension set); content theming via Stylus with manually-imported per-site userstyles.
- Hyprland — opted out; manual mocha palette in
wm/hyprland(the module currently injects a broken lua-inline block into hyprlang). - GTK4 / libadwaita — symlinks from the catppuccin-gtk package into
~/.config/gtk-4.0/viaxdg.configFile(seemodules/home/desktop/common/theme.nix). Required because GTK4 doesn't read themes the way GTK3 does. - Discord — runs as bwrapper-sandboxed Vesktop; catppuccin is a one-time Vencord toggle whose state persists in the sandbox home (
~/.bwrapper/vesktop/).
